Actually, the concept of having food vending machine in a school feels like
a completely weird concept to me. Back when I was a kid, 15 years ago, we
had no such thing in school. If you were hungry, you would just wait for
lunch, and most of the kids survived that. Or you would go to school with an
apple or yogourt in your bag and eat it. Very small kids did have a school
provided *small meal* at 10am and 4pm. If you really had to have something,
at the 4pm meal for instance, you would just take 5 minutes off school and
buy (ok, not buy, we had shoplifting contests back then :p) a croissant or
pain au chocolat from the nearby bakery. That would not even be a problem in
the USA, since I think your kids are not supposed to study until 6-7pm. The
point is, we had no food in school outside of the lunch, and noone ever died
from that diet. Food was available outside of school, but we had to make a
conscious move to go out and buy it, rather than grab something from the
machine each time we passed in front of it. The first time I saw such a
machine in a school context was at University level.
We almost passed a law to ban these machines from the school, but the food
corporation managed to make the politicians back off. I guess profit remains
more important than anything else...
